GFS and ECMWF ensemble means firmly support a robust cold air advection event over the Great Lakes. A deepening 500mb trough drives a polar air mass from the Prairies, ensuring persistent negative thermal advection. Surface isobaric analysis confirms a high-pressure ridge reinforcing northerly flow. Current model consensus consistently projects daytime highs struggling to exceed 42°F, placing 40-41°F squarely within the tight probability distribution. 95% YES — invalid if the shortwave trough axis shifts eastward unexpectedly.

Climatological mean high Chicago late April is ~55°F. 40-41°F is a deep negative thermal anomaly. Models lack pinpoint consensus for such a narrow window. Probability of hitting this precise 2°F band is extremely low. 90% NO — invalid if extreme Arctic advection verified.
